A rectangular box with a square base, an open top, and a volume of 32,000 cm3 is to be made. What is the minimum surface area for the box
the minimum surface area for the box is 4800 cm².
Forming the Equation of SurfaceArea
It is given that the given rectangular box is square-based and top is open. hence, it consists of square and 4 rectangles.
Let the side of the square be a, and height of the box be h.
Then, the total surface area of the box will be given by,
S = a² + 4ah _________ (1)
Also, it is given that the volume of the box is, V = 32000 cm³
The volume of the rectangular box, V = a² h
Eliminating One of the Variables From the Equation
The volume of the rectangular box, V = a² h
⇒ a² h = 32000
⇒ h = 32000/a² _______ (2)
Substituting this value of h in equation (1), we get,
S = a² +4a(32000/a²)
S = a²+128000/a
Minimizing the Surface Area Equation
To find the minima, put, dS/da = 0
dS/da = 2a-128000/a²
⇒ 2a-128000/a² = 0
Multiplying the whole equation with a², we get,
2a³-128000 = 0
⇒ 2a³ = 128000
⇒ a³ = 128000/2
⇒ a³ = 64000
⇒ a = 40 cm
Calculating the Minimum Surface Area
From, equation (2), h = 32000/(40)²
h = 32000/1600
h = 20 cm
Now, substituting the computed values of a and h in equation (1), we get,
S = (40)² +4(40)(20)
S = 1600 +3200
S = 4800 cm²
∴ The minimum surface area of the box is 4800 cm².

Since the swimming pool is cylindrical, we would find its volume by applying the formula for determining the volume of a cylinder which is expressed as
Volume = πr²h
Where
r represents radius of the cylinder
h represents height
π = constant = 3.14
From the information given,
Diameter = 12 feet
Radius, r = diameter/2 = 12/2 = 6 feet
h = 4 feet
Volume = 3.14 × 6² × 4 = 452.16ft³
Since 1 cubic foot is approximately 7.48 gallons, the number of gallons of water that the swimming pool can contain is
452.16 × 7.48 = 3382.16 gallons

An engineer at Shoefactory, Inc. wants to calculate the cycle time (time to make one unit) for a process based on work sampling observations of workers performing the job. The standard deviation for the process times is 0.4 minutes, based on a small sample of observations which she took. If the engineer wants to be 95% confident of being in error by only 0.125 minutes, what sample size should she take?
For continuous data:
E=(zα2)(σn)
For attribute data:
E=(zα2)p(1-p)n
The engineer should take a sample size of approximately 40 to be 95% confident of being in error by only 0.125 minutes.
To calculate the sample size for estimating the cycle time, the engineer can use the formula for continuous data:
E = (zα/2) * (σ / √n)
where:
E is the maximum allowable error (0.125 minutes),
zα/2 is the z-value for a 95% confidence level (which corresponds to a 0.025 alpha level),
σ is the standard deviation (0.4 minutes), and
n is the sample size (unknown).
Rearranging the formula, we have:
n = (zα/2)^2 * (σ^2 / E^2)
Plugging in the given values, we get:
n = (1.96)^2 * (0.4^2 / 0.125^2)
Simplifying the equation, we have:
n ≈ 3.8416 * (0.16 / 0.015625)
n ≈ 3.8416 * 10.24
n ≈ 39.494

The table shows the number of minutes Jalen talks on his mobile phone and the cost of the phone calls. Jalen’s Mobile Phone Cost Number of minutes, x 150 220 250 275 Cost, y $7. 50 $11. 00 $12. 50 $13. 75 If the cost varies directly with the number of minutes Jalen talks on the phone, which equation represents the variation? y = 0. 05 x y = 20 x y = 157. 5 x y = 1125 x.
If the cost varies directly with the number of minutes Jalen talks on the phone, we can use the equation y = kx, where y represents the cost, x represents the number of minutes, and k is the constant of variation.
To determine the value of k, we can choose any of the given data points to substitute into the equation.
Let's use the first data point: Number of minutes, x = 150 and Cost, y = $7.50.
Substituting these values into the equation, we have:
$7.50 = k * 150
To solve for k, we divide both sides of the equation by 150:
k = $7.50 / 150
k = 0.05
Therefore, the equation that represents the variation is y = 0.05x.
Out of the given options, the equation y = 0.05x is the correct representation of the variation between the cost and the number of minutes Jalen talks on his mobile phone.
